The history of the legendary machine gun

The Kalashnikov assault rifle (AK) was adopted in 1947. It was developed for the 1943 sample bullets. In those days, it was a weapon built on a gas outlet scheme with a long gas piston stroke. The grip and stock were made of wood to reduce weight. The Kalashnikov assault rifle has two fire modes: single and automatic (turn). On the right side of the receiver there was a fuse and a mode switch.

In 1959, the machine was modernized. Its name has changed to AKM. The mass of the weapon decreased by 700 grams, a special fire retardation mechanism appeared for a more accurate hit on the target in automatic mode, as well as a bayonet-knife. A membrane silencer has been developed. The membrane was made of rubber, which provided a better exhaust of gases that appeared during firing. The membrane had to be changed every 200 shots. In 1974, the Kalashnikov assault rifle was modernized to reduce the caliber of the bullet. New models appeared: AK-74 and AKS-74.

Advantages and disadvantages of AK

The Kalashnikov assault rifle was developed in the interests of the Soviet military doctrine, adopted in 1947. It was necessary to create a weapon that was easy to use, as reliable as possible and, moreover, cheap to manufacture. The Kalashnikov assault rifle perfectly matched all these conditions.

It only takes a few lessons to teach recruits to shoot. It practically does not misfire, as every detail has been perfectly matched by the famous designer. The vending machine may not be cleaned for a long time. Even sand trapped inside the barrel will not prevent the bullet from hitting targets with the same ease.

The simplicity of manufacture and the low cost of parts have led to the fact that the Kalashnikov assault rifle is produced all over the world today. True, counterfeits are very common in African countries. The price of a fake machine does not exceed $ 10, which is even cheaper than one chicken. Countries with a socialist system have the right to produce a Kalashnikov assault rifle only with a special license. Quality copies cost around $ 50.

This famous weapon has its drawbacks. A special automation scheme with a massive locking unit is capable of moving at a very high speed during operation, which leads to strong vibrations when firing. Because of this, there is a large dispersion of bullets. It can be quite difficult to hit the target.
